Overview of the Products
In this comparison, we have the Intel Core Ultra 7 Desktop Processor and the Vibox III-166 Gaming PC Bundle featuring the Intel Core i5 11400F. The Intel processor is priced at £272.00, while the Vibox gaming bundle costs £1,024.95. While the Intel Core Ultra 7 is designed specifically for high-performance gaming and productivity, the Vibox III-166 offers a complete gaming setup, including a monitor and peripherals.
Performance Capabilities
The Intel Core Ultra 7 is optimised for both gamers and productivity, boasting a powerful architecture that supports PCIe 5.0 and DDR5. With a processor base power of 125W, it delivers high performance for demanding tasks. In contrast, the Vibox III-166 features the Intel Core i5 11400F, a 6-core CPU with a TDP of 65W. While the i5 is sufficient for gaming, it may not match the performance capabilities of the Ultra 7 in more resource-intensive applications.
Compatibility and Upgradability
The Intel Core Ultra 7 is compatible with Intel's 800 Series chipset motherboards, allowing for future upgrades and enhancements. This compatibility makes it a versatile choice for users looking to build or upgrade their systems. On the other hand, the Vibox III-166 comes pre-built with a variety of components. While it offers a complete package, users may find less flexibility in upgrading individual parts compared to using the standalone Intel processor.
Memory and Storage
The Vibox III-166 includes 16GB of high-speed DDR4 memory and a 1TB SATA SSD, providing rapid startup times and efficient performance for gaming and multitasking. In contrast, the Intel Core Ultra 7 does not come with any memory or storage included. This means that while the Ultra 7 offers superior processing power, users will need to invest in additional components to achieve a comparable level of performance for everyday tasks.
Graphics Performance
The Vibox III-166 is equipped with an Nvidia GeForce RTX 5060 with 8GB of GDDR7 RAM, which enhances gaming visuals and performance significantly. This dedicated graphics card is a major advantage for gamers who require high frame rates and visual fidelity. The Intel Core Ultra 7, while powerful in CPU performance, does not include a dedicated GPU, meaning users will need to pair it with a suitable graphics card to achieve similar gaming performance.
Price Comparison
The Intel Core Ultra 7 is priced at £272.00, making it a more affordable option for those looking to upgrade their existing systems or build a new one. In comparison, the Vibox III-166 bundle, costing £1,024.95, includes a complete setup with peripherals, making it a more significant investment. While the Ultra 7 offers a high-performance CPU at a lower price, the Vibox provides additional value through its all-in-one gaming package.
Target Audience
The Intel Core Ultra 7 is targeted towards enthusiasts and gamers who prioritise performance and are willing to build or upgrade their systems. Its features cater to users who need a powerful CPU for intensive applications. Conversely, the Vibox III-166 is aimed at casual gamers or those who prefer a ready-to-use solution without the hassle of assembling parts. This makes it appealing to users looking for convenience and ease of use.
